IPV3 recall don't use the device.

I recieved a call and email from the retailer I bought my IPV3 stating a recall on all IPV3's don't use them here's a copy of the email message:

Dear CSayce ,

We are writing to urgently inform you that we have discovered a potential safety hazard involving the iPV 3 you have purchased recently. We have seen more than one example of the internal battery terminals getting hot which we believe in some of the products is causing the plastic casing that houses the chipset and wiring to melt. The melting is occurring next to the battery terminals (gold coloured parts that touch the end of the batteries) which we believe could represent a serious hazard if left unchecked. As such we are recalling this product from the market as it no longer meets with the high standard of safety we demand from all our products.

Please can you return the product to us immediately to avoid any potential problems and we will refund with the full cost of the product, including delivery both ways. Please find attached our returns procedure and form.

Ignoring this issue could result in damaging your device or worse yet cause personal injury.We would like to apologise for any inconvenience that this recall may have caused. As well as the full refund of your product and delivery, an extra £15 store credit will also be added to your account on receipt of the item as a way of saying sorry.

We would like to reassure you that Liberty Flights is committed to safety and accountability for all of our products is of paramount importance to us.

Please reply to this email as soon as you get it to confirm receipt and let us know that you are sending back the item to us.

To raise any questions or concerns, please do give our support team a call on 0345 257 9008.





This is a UK dealer and also a UK number so unless you bought from this company I suggest you contact your own dealer and not call this number.

its been cleared up. the company that did the recall didnt wait for an official repsonse and they actually thought that the epoxy that is holding the sled in place was melted plastic haha. your ipv3s are fine folks.
